To go in favour of history, WordPress (WP as it is known among webmasters) was developed in the year 2003, to make online publishing seamless for web designers and non-designers.

WordPress is a free and open-source content management system written in PHP and paired with a MySQL or MariaDB database. Features include a plugin architecture and a template system, referred to within WordPress as Themes.

WordPress is Sophisticated

As an open-source platform, thousands of developers around the globe design and deploy plugins and themes that provide solutions for every business.

Note that: A plugin is a piece of software containing a group of functions that can be added to a WordPress website while the WordPress theme decides the appearance of your site.

These plugins power and sustain almost any kind of website that you can think about – and that alone makes WordPress the Almighty technology for the designing of web facilities.

Complete Customization and Control

WordPress gives you full control of your site’s functions and files.

Hosted websites are limited by the parameters of those hosting providers; and when something wrong happens to the host, affected websites may be left without an online home.

WordPress, as many know it, is built with core codes that are self-contained and has all the features of a Content Management System (CMS).

With these features, users can control the features and appearances of their website such as its functions and accessibility options.

For instance, the likes of Wix, Big Commerce and Samcart gives you the opportunity to host your eCommerce Store but in these platforms, you are bound by its community Standards.

This might not be seen as a limitation but is quite similar to having your stores on Meta’s Facebook; which sometimes be seen as building on rented apartments.

With WordPress, you can design an eCommerce Store using a simple plugin known as WooCommerce.

With WooCommerce you have full control of your setting, integrations and marketing unlike some of its hosted counterparts.

SEO For Higher Ranking

WordPress sites with clean themes are very accessible for search engines like Google, to crawl and index their contents.

This crawling and indexing leads to ranking and provides more visibility for the sites’ contents.

Site contents include the company’s offering created as blogs, images, videos etc. and ranking in search engine pages when prospects search is, of course, the goal of any business that intend to leverage digital marketing.

WordPress Mobile Friendly themes and SEO plugins help in the optimization of every one of its pages for this visibility that help brands sell more to a targeted audience.
